The early review stuff suggested it was much better on PC than either console and suffers from low framerate and some laggy sections (specifically on 360 but i'm assuming the PS3 will be the same)


Face-off at Eurogamer is here, even a relatively low-spec PC handles it fairly well apparently (which admittedly you'd expect on the cusp of the next-gen console release).

Both console versions feature very erratic framerates without v-sync (i.e. loads of screen tearing), only the 360 has a v-sync option which of course hurts the framerate even more.

It's been a while since I played it, but why was Dead Rising glitchy?

Author:  zaphod79 [ Fri Aug 30, 2013 15:20 ]
Post subject:  Re: Saints Row IV

Grim... wrote:
It's been a while since I played it, but why was Dead Rising glitchy?


The first ones collision detection for some things was pretty ropey , you could get caught in specific animations which ended up in basically you being unable to do things - on the other hand that ropey AI tracking also worked in your favour that you could stand behind the right obstacle and be invulnerable to their attacks.

The 'if this happens then trigger this' mechanic for the timed missions also could work against you if you mis-timed some stuff which produced some almost (but not quite) game breaking bugs , and some other silly limitations went against you for some of the achievements (e.g. you would not get messages if you were in a certain area)

Its got a number of flaws but still remains one of my favorite games.
